Deification
Once there was once there was once there was once there was

Once there was boy
Motivated by love
Strengthened by unknown desires
Basking in the glory of girl
Loving to love one who would never
Unconditionally
Once there was romance
Flowing from veins like Gatorade through athletes
Pushing the limits of boy’s mind
Sending boy into alternate spatial universes
Where the world was his canvas
The pen was his paintbrush
His hidden desires his muse
Girl his motivation
And life was eternal
Boy was God
Nothing was more powerful
No one could destroy him
His words brought peace
And war
Brought love
And hate
Boy was everything
Boy was loved
Boy became man
And man threw away childish things
Man is too old to make believe in love
Man is too old to make believe in love

Make believe
In love
Man is displeased with his universe
Man is challenged by his own world
Man is angered
Man destroys his universe
Man now sits alone
In darkness
No canvas
No paintbrush
No muse
No motivation
No life
Man was God
Without creation God is nothing
Man is nothing
His words bring nothing
His mind cannot conceive
Man is too old
To make believe
In love
